I'm glad they allowed "extra" public comment, but this means that unfortunately their attempt to quell the public's voice was not mentioned in the press.<BR/><BR/>Their insistence that only people who had "signed the list" to speak last time was fallacious. There was no list to speak last time and as things broke up one of the commission even commented, "Oh, I guess we should have gotten a list of everyone waiting in line." The list they were using was the sign in sheet, which was full before the room was even half full and no new sheet was ever produced. There were people standing in line at the last meeting whose names were not on the so called list, AND the list did include a reporter (for rust belt radio) who signed in but not to speak, and the woman who signed in between me and another person--yet neither me nor the person after her were on the list to speak either.<BR/><BR/>I understand their desperation to shorten a 7 hour meeting, but it was too bad they tried to do it in such a manner.JenEnglandhttps://www.blogger.com/profile/04187324279024758768no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-1588280325775325323.post-9284769441453196602008-01-15T12:08:00.000-05:002008-01-15T12:08:00.000-05:00A "Hill District Resident" at heart.
